I wouldn't use the word "slutty." But what its definitely much too soon. Most men have more respect for a woman who doesn't hop in the sack with them so quickly.

Consider: you barely know someone you have dated for a week - even if you had met every day of that week. You don't (and can't) know whether you are both compatible. True you CAN talk about what you both have in common, and what your aims and goals, values, too, are. But important as talking is - and good communication IS very important - it takes time to see the person you are dating under different circumstances as time goes on - what is he like if he's had a bad day at work, for instance? Or, how does he act when he's with you and also visiting family and/or close friends? Basic character traits emerge over time.

In short, its a good idea to wait until you have been dating at least a month before getting into sex.
